Estimated Price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$3,500 - $7,500 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Pier and Beam Foundation Repair | $1,200 - $3,000 |
| Concrete Slab Repair | $2,000 - $6,000 |
| Basement Wall Repair | $3,500 - $7,500 |
| Footing Repair | $2,000 - $4,500 |
| Crawl Space Repair | $1,500 - $4,000 |
| Foundation Underpinning | $4,000 - $10,000 |
Factors Affecting Repair Costs
Structural foundation repair in Newton County, MO, involves addressing iss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. The scope of work can vary based on the extent of damage, materials used, and local regulations. Understanding typical project considerations can help in comparing options and estimating costs for foundation repairs.
- Materials used may include concrete, steel piers, helical piles, or mudjacking, depending on the repair method and foundation type.
- The size and scope of the project can range from localized repairs to extensive underpinning of the entire foundation.
- Labor complexity varies with the foundation’s accessibility, the extent of damage, and the chosen repair technique.
- Permitting requirements in Newton County, MO, may involve inspections and approvals from local building authorities before work begins.
- Additional services might include soil stabilization, drainage improvements, or waterproofing to enhance long-term foundation stability.
Project Size and Complexity
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small cracks or settling |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Repair of a single pier or footing |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Multiple pier repairs or underpinning | $5,000 - $15,000 |
| Full foundation stabilization | $15,000 - $40,000 |
| Basement or crawl space underpinning | $10,000 - $30,000 |
